One medium nectarine has about14 grams of carbs which makes it appropriate for many low-carb diets. However fruits of all kinds are prohibited during the induction phase of the Atkins Diet or the South Beach Diets first stage. This is because the daily carb intake could be restricted to no more than 22 grams.
